#include <stdio.h>
|
|
#include <stdlib.h>
|
|
#include <errno.h>
|
|
#include <unistd.h>
|
|
#include <sys/socket.h>
|
|
#include <arpa/inet.h>
|
|
#include <string.h>
|
|
#include <assert.h>
|
|
#include "tftpc.h"
|
|
|
|
#ifdef LOSCFG_NET_LWIP_SACK_TFTP
|
|
static int tcpip_init_finish = 1;
|
|
static char *TftpError[] = {
|
|
"TFTP transfer finish\n",
|
|
"Error while creating UDP socket\n",
|
|
"Error while binding to the UDP socket\n",
|
|
"Error returned by select() system call\n",
|
|
"Error while receiving data from the peer\n",
|
|
"Error while sending data to the peer\n",
|
|
"Requested file is not found\n",
|
|
"This is the error sent by the server when hostname cannot be resolved\n",
|
|
"Input parameters passed to TFTP interfaces are invalid\n",
|
|
"Error detected in TFTP packet or the error received from the TFTP server\n",
|
|
"Error during packet synhronization while sending or unexpected packet is received\n",
|
|
"File size limit crossed, Max block can be 0xFFFF, each block containing 512 bytes\n",
|
|
"File name length greater than 256\n",
|
|
"Hostname IP is not valid\n",
|
|
"TFTP server returned file access error\n",
|
|
"TFTP server returned error signifying that the DISK is full to write\n",
|
|
"TFTP server returned error signifying that the file exist\n",
|
|
"The source file name do not exisits\n",
|
|
"Memory allocaion failed in TFTP client\n",
|
|
"File open failed\n",
|
|
"File read error\n",
|
|
"File create error\n",
|
|
"File write error\n",
|
|
"Max time expired while waiting for file to be recived\n",
|
|
"Error when the received packet is less than 4bytes(error length) or greater than 512bytes\n",
|
|
"Returned by TFTP server for protocol user error\n",
|
|
"The destination file path length greater than 256\n",
|
|
"Returned by TFTP server for undefined transfer ID\n",
|
|
"IOCTL function failed at TFTP client while setting the socket to non-block\n",
|
|
};
|
|
|
|
#ifndef ARRAY_SIZE
|
|
#define ARRAY_SIZE(array) (sizeof(array) / sizeof(array[0]))
|
|
#endif
|
|
|
|
u32_t osShellTftp(int argc, const char **argv)
|
|
{
|
|
u32_t ulRemoteAddr = IPADDR_NONE;
|
|
const u16_t usTftpServPort = 69;
|
|
u8_t ucTftpGet = 0;
|
|
s8_t *szLocalFileName = NULL;
|
|
s8_t *szRemoteFileName = NULL;
|
|
u32_t ret;
|
|
|
|
int i = 1;
|
|
if (argc < 1 || argv == NULL) {
|
|
goto usage;
|
|
}
|
|
|
|
if (!tcpip_init_finish) {
|
|
PRINTK("%s: tcpip_init have not been called\n", __FUNCTION__);
|
|
return LOS_NOK;
|
|
}
|
|
|
|
while (i < argc) {
|
|
if (strcmp(argv[i], "-p") == 0) {
|
|
ucTftpGet = 0;
|
|
i++;
|
|
continue;
|
|
}
|
|
|
|
if (strcmp(argv[i], "-g") == 0) {
|
|
ucTftpGet = 1;
|
|
i++;
|
|
continue;
|
|
}
|
|
|
|
if (strcmp(argv[i], "-l") == 0 && ((i + 1) < argc)) {
|
|
szLocalFileName = (s8_t *)argv[i + 1];
|
|
i += 2;
|
|
continue;
|
|
}
|
|
|
|
if (strcmp(argv[i], "-r") == 0 && ((i + 1) < argc)) {
|
|
szRemoteFileName = (s8_t *)argv[i + 1];
|
|
i += 2;
|
|
continue;
|
|
}
|
|
|
|
if ((i + 1) == argc) {
|
|
ulRemoteAddr = inet_addr(argv[i]);
|
|
break;
|
|
}
|
|
|
|
goto usage;
|
|
}
|
|
|
|
if (ulRemoteAddr == IPADDR_NONE || szLocalFileName == NULL || szRemoteFileName == NULL) {
|
|
goto usage;
|
|
}
|
|
|
|
if (ucTftpGet) {
|
|
ret = lwip_tftp_get_file_by_filename(ntohl(ulRemoteAddr), usTftpServPort,
|
|
TRANSFER_MODE_BINARY, szRemoteFileName, szLocalFileName);
|
|
} else {
|
|
ret = lwip_tftp_put_file_by_filename(ntohl(ulRemoteAddr), usTftpServPort,
|
|
TRANSFER_MODE_BINARY, szLocalFileName, szRemoteFileName);
|
|
}
|
|
|
|
LWIP_ASSERT("TFTP UNKNOW ERROR!", ret < ARRAY_SIZE(TftpError));
|
|
PRINTK("%s", TftpError[ret]);
|
|
if (ret) {
|
|
return LOS_NOK;
|
|
} else {
|
|
return LOS_OK;
|
|
}
|
|
usage:
|
|
PRINTK("usage:\nTransfer a file from/to tftp server\n");
|
|
PRINTK("tftp <-g/-p> -l FullPathLocalFile -r RemoteFile Host\n");
|
|
return LOS_NOK;
|
|
}
|
|
|
|
#ifdef LOSCFG_SHELL_CMD_DEBUG
|
|
SHELLCMD_ENTRY(tftp_shellcmd, CMD_TYPE_EX, "tftp", XARGS, (CmdCallBackFunc)(uintptr_t)osShellTftp);
|
|
#endif /* LOSCFG_SHELL_CMD_DEBUG */
|
|
#endif /* LOSCFG_NET_LWIP_SACK_TFTP */
